Modified S2 imaging modal decomposition technique in Few Mode Fibers

Precise knowledge of modal content in fibers that support diferent optical modes is important to understanding fiber properties and system performance. Several techniques have been implemented for modal content characterization in few mode fibers with the intention of identifying modes supported by these fibers. Direct modal characterization techniques have become popular for allowing a fairly accurate mode analysis as well as experimentally recover the mode amplitude and phase spatial profile. However, in some specific scenarios, certain limitations such as complete mode-recovery and resolution have to be overcome with these methods. In this paper are presented some modifications to a direct method of modal recovery that allow to remove several of those limitations. A mathematical implementation that consists of adding an external reference to the method is presented and studied, as well as the explanation of the proposed mode-recovery algorithm in detail.
